The (often named preloader.bin or similar) is the first code that runs when you power on a MediaTek device. It initializes the hardware, DRAM, and sets up the environment for the Android system to load. What is a "Patched" Preloader?

Flashing custom firmware, bypassing factory security protections, or unbricking an Android device often requires dealing with MediaTek (MTK) architecture. At the very heart of this system lies a critical binary file known as the preloader.

To grasp why a patched preloader is necessary, it helps to understand the boot sequence of a MediaTek device. The is the very first piece of code executed when you turn on an MTK phone. It acts as the primary bootloader, initializing core hardware (like the screen, RAM, and storage) and preparing the device to load the main operating system (Android).
